数据库管理系统 (DBMS) 是一种专门的软件应用程序,旨在以结构化格式有效地组织、存储和检索数据。该系统使用户能够无缝地创建、更新和检索数据库中的信息,同时还提供强大的工具来监督数据库环境中的安全措施和访问控制。
DBMS的主要特点
数据库管理系统 (DBMS) 包含对高效数据管理至关重要的基本功能。让我们深入研究关键方面:
1. 数据建模
DBMS有助于创建和修改数据模型,定义数据库中的结构和关系。
2. 数据存储和检索
DBMS负责存储和检索数据,为高效搜索和查询提供了多种方法。
3. 并发控制
DBMS包括确保并发访问的机制,允许多个用户同时与数据进行交互而不会发生冲突。
4. 数据完整性和安全性
DBMS 中的工具强制执行数据完整性和安全约束、验证数据值和实施访问控制。
5. 备份和恢复
DBMS提供数据备份和恢复机制,防止系统故障并确保业务连续性。
6. DBMS的分类
关系数据库管理系统 (RDBMS)
- 在包含行和列的表中组织数据。
- 使用主键和外键在表之间建立关系。